Cincinnati, OH (January 29, 2026) – A three-vehicle accident near Xavier University early on Wednesday morning led to reported injuries and prompted a coordinated emergency response along Victory Pkwy.
The crash took place around 3:00 a.m., near a university building along Victory Pkwy. Dispatch audio confirmed that multiple vehicles were involved, and injuries were reported at the scene. Emergency personnel, including medics and additional support units, were dispatched to provide aid.
Crews arrived and began evaluating those injured in the collision. At least one person was transported to a local hospital for further treatment, though no details on the severity of the injuries have been released.
The crash scene caused early morning delays in the area as responders managed traffic and worked to clear the damaged vehicles. Each vehicle sustained visible damage, with debris scattered across the roadway.
Local authorities are currently investigating the incident to determine how the crash occurred. Contributing factors such as road conditions, speed, or traffic violations will be considered as part of the review.
